How Wall-Flow Filtration Works
1
Exhaust Enters Inlet Channels
Hot diesel or gasoline exhaust flows into the open inlet channels of the honeycomb monolith at the upstream face.
2
Soot Captured in Porous Walls
Plugged outlet channels force exhaust to flow through porous ceramic walls. Particulate matter is trapped in and on the wall surface, achieving >99% filtration efficiency.
3
Clean Gas Exits, Soot Regenerates
Filtered exhaust exits through outlet channels. Accumulated soot is periodically combusted during passive (engine-out NO₂) or active (fuel injection) regeneration events.
